def test_reg_params():
    """Test whether the upper bound on the regularization parameters correctly
    zero out the coefficients."""
    n_features = 20
    n_inf = 10
    n_classes = 5
    X, y, w, b = make_classification(n_samples=200,
                                     random_state=101,
                                     n_classes=n_classes,
                                     n_informative=n_inf,
                                     n_features=n_features,
                                     shared_support=True)

    uoi_log = UoI_L1Logistic()
    uoi_log.output_dim = n_classes
    reg_params = uoi_log.get_reg_params(X, y)
    C = reg_params[0]['C']
    # check that coefficients get set to zero
    lr = MaskedCoefLogisticRegression(penalty='l1',
                                      C=0.99 * C,
                                      standardize=False,
                                      fit_intercept=True)
    lr.fit(X, y)
    assert_equal(lr.coef_, 0.)

    # check that coefficients above the bound are not set to zero
    lr = MaskedCoefLogisticRegression(penalty='l1',
                                      C=1.01 * C,
                                      standardize=False,
                                      fit_intercept=True)
    lr.fit(X, y)
    assert np.count_nonzero(lr.coef_) > 0
def test_set_random_state():
    """Tests whether random states are handled correctly."""
    X, y, w, b = make_classification(n_samples=100,
                                     random_state=60,
                                     n_informative=4,
                                     n_features=5,
                                     w_scale=4.)
    # same state
    l1log_0 = UoI_L1Logistic(random_state=13)
    l1log_1 = UoI_L1Logistic(random_state=13)
    l1log_0.fit(X, y)
    l1log_1.fit(X, y)
    assert_array_equal(l1log_0.coef_, l1log_1.coef_)

    # different state
    l1log_1 = UoI_L1Logistic(random_state=14)
    l1log_1.fit(X, y)
    assert not np.array_equal(l1log_0.coef_, l1log_1.coef_)

    # different state, not set
    l1log_0 = UoI_L1Logistic()
    l1log_1 = UoI_L1Logistic()
    l1log_0.fit(X, y)
    l1log_1.fit(X, y)
    assert not np.array_equal(l1log_0.coef_, l1log_1.coef_)

def test_normalization_by_samples():
    """Test that coef_ does not depend directly on the number of samples."""
    n_features = 20
    for n_classes in [2, 3]:
        X, y, w, b = make_classification(n_samples=200,
                                         random_state=10,
                                         n_classes=n_classes,
                                         n_informative=n_features,
                                         n_features=n_features,
                                         w_scale=4.)
        for penalty in ['l1', 'l2']:
            lr1 = MaskedCoefLogisticRegression(penalty=penalty, C=1e2)
            lr1.fit(X, y)

            lr3 = MaskedCoefLogisticRegression(penalty=penalty, C=1e2)
            lr3.fit(np.tile(X, (3, 1)), np.tile(y, 3))
            assert_allclose(lr1.coef_, lr3.coef_)

def test_estimation_score_usage():
    """Test the ability to change the estimation score in UoI L1Logistic"""
    methods = ('acc', 'log', 'BIC', 'AIC', 'AICc')
    X, y, w, b = make_classification(n_samples=200,
                                     random_state=6,
                                     n_informative=5,
                                     n_features=10)
    scores = []
    for method in methods:
        l1log = UoI_L1Logistic(random_state=12,
                               estimation_score=method,
                               tol=1e-2,
                               n_boots_sel=24,
                               n_boots_est=24)
        assert_equal(l1log.estimation_score, method)
        l1log.fit(X, y)
        scores.append(l1log.scores_)
    scores = np.stack(scores)
    assert_equal(len(np.unique(scores, axis=0)), len(methods))
